DeeAnna Dannette Cardell Shackelford, 49, of Metter, Georgia, passed away on February 23, 2024, at Memorial Hospital in Savannah, Ga surrounded by her loving family.
Born on June 22, 1974, she was the daughter of Danny and Joanna McIntyre Cardell. DeeAnna was a remarkable woman who touched the lives of many. She graduated from Metter High School and went on to earn an associate’s degree from Southeastern Technical College. DeeAnna loved her Cedar Street Baptist Church family as well as her New Life Baptist Church family. DeeAnna was very involved at New Life and that is where she fell in love with Eternal Vision singing group. In her free time, DeeAnna enjoyed many hobbies and interests that brought her immense joy. She had a deep love for music and dancing, and she loved using “Alexa” as her personal assistant. You would always see her outside riding around on her golf cart and she was always wanting a Diet Coke. More than anything she enjoyed going outside and sitting in the warm sun. She was known for her giving nature and her amazing heart. She always put others before herself. She loved being a mother and she was a “bonus mom” to so many. DeeAnna was preceded in death by her son, Eric Shackelford, and aunt, Patty Lanier.
She is survived by her daughters, Presley Shackelford and Chelsea Shackelford; sons, Josh Shackelford, Ricky Shackelford, and Roy Shackelford; parents, Danny and Joanna Cardell; sister, Tamara (Jeff) Hutson; niece, Tori (BJ) Long; nephew, Ty Hutson (Abigail Cowart); a great-niece, Harper Long; and bonus children, Dalton Fields, Lily Fields, and Alex (Joni) Calva.
